I recently found out that there is an IMAC contest in Port St. Lucie Florida on the 20th and 21st of January... And I'm considering trying the Basic class. I have just recently starting flying again after a long layoff and I just moved up to a Funtana X100 which seems to fly really well. Is there anything in particular I should consider before competing in a real competition??? Is there any issue with a really green aerobatic pilot at a meet like this???

Download the basic sequence and practice it. If possible get some one to talk you through it. I practice a couple of manuvers at a time then link them together.
I flew my first contest last year and had a great time. There are alot of great people in this hobby.

No issues with a green pilot.
Get there a day early and get with someone to call for you.
It does help to know how to do loops and rolls but it is not required.
Just remember to keep your wings level and you can win.

Believe it or not, if you do a loop and your starting and ending point is not on the same line then you didn't keep your wings level through the loop. I see unlimited guys who have this problem so it is not the easiest thing in the world to do.

If you would like to have one of the more advanced pilots call for you, that should not be a problem. Just ask the CD to hook you up with someone who can help and you'll be fine. Show up, make some friends, fly your plane, keep your eyes open [X(] and you'll have fun and learn a lot at your first contest.

If there's going to be an IMAC Workshop nearby, be sure and attend that. It will give you a good feel for what a contest will be like. If your region is hosting a Judging School, that's invaluable. You'll really have fun when you're working on flying the manuevers to meet the judging criteria and remove the deductions.

John mentioned the "IMAC Tips" that are available to help you out. A ".zip" file with all fifteen articles is at the bottom of the page. The articles cover these topics on being competitive in scale aerobatics.
